Moapa Valley is a CDP located in Clark County, Nevada. Moapa Valley has a 2025 population of 7,199. Moapa Valley is currently growing at a rate of 0.25% annually and its population has increased by 7.32%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 6,708 in 2020.

The average household income in Moapa Valley is $110,724 with a poverty rate of 7.03%. The median age in Moapa Valley is 36.3 years: 34.9 years for males, and 37.5 years for females.

The racial composition of Moapa Valley includes 87.92% White, and smaller percentages for Native American, other race, Black or African American, Asian,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ander and multiracial populations.

Moapa Valley's average per capita income is $57,746. Household income levels show a median of $83,571. The poverty rate stands at 7.03%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
